Understanding MagSafe Technology and Battery Capacity
The Apple MagSafe charger represents a sophisticated magnetic wireless charging solution introduced with the iPhone 12 series and continued through subsequent models. Unlike portable battery packs that have their own mAh rating, the MagSafe charger is a powered accessory that requires connection to a power source to function.

When users search for “apple magsafe charger mah,” they’re typically seeking information about either MagSafe-compatible battery packs or understanding how the MagSafe charging system affects their iPhone’s battery capacity. The confusion arises because MagSafe technology appears in two distinct product categories: the standard wall-powered MagSafe charger and MagSafe-compatible portable battery packs.
The original Apple MagSafe Charger delivers up to 15 watts of power to compatible iPhone models, providing faster wireless charging compared to standard Qi wireless chargers. This charging speed is particularly important when considering battery capacity, as larger battery capacities naturally require more time to charge fully.
MagSafe Battery Pack Specifications
Apple’s official MagSafe Battery Pack, released for iPhone 12 and later models, contains a 1,460 mAh battery capacity at 7.62 volts, which translates to approximately 11.13 watt-hours of energy. While this number might seem modest compared to third-party alternatives offering 5,000 or 10,000 mAh capacities, the direct integration with iOS and intelligent power management provides unique advantages.

The relatively smaller capacity serves a specific purpose: providing convenient top-up charging throughout the day rather than multiple full charge cycles. For an iPhone 13 with its 3,227 mAh battery, the MagSafe Battery Pack can deliver approximately 40-60% additional charge, depending on usage patterns and environmental conditions.
Third-party MagSafe-compatible battery packs available in 2026 offer capacities ranging from 3,000 mAh to 10,000 mAh. These higher-capacity options can fully charge most iPhone models at least once, with premium models offering two or more complete charging cycles. However, not all third-party options support the full 15W charging speed that official MagSafe accessories provide.
Charging Speed and Battery Health Considerations
The relationship between MagSafe charging and battery health has been extensively studied since the technology’s introduction. Modern iPhone batteries are designed to handle the heat generated during wireless charging, but understanding optimal charging practices remains important for long-term battery health.

MagSafe charging generates more heat than traditional wired charging due to energy transfer inefficiencies inherent in wireless charging technology. This heat can affect charging speed and, over extended periods, may contribute to battery degradation. Apple has implemented sophisticated thermal management systems that reduce charging speed when the device becomes too warm, protecting battery longevity.
For users concerned about battery health, MagSafe offers intelligent charging features that learn your daily routines. The optimized battery charging feature delays charging past 80% until you need to use your device, reducing the time your battery spends at full charge and minimizing long-term capacity loss.
When comparing charging methods, wired charging via Lightning or USB-C (on iPhone 15 and later) remains the most efficient method for preserving battery health while achieving fastest charging speeds. However, the convenience factor of MagSafe often outweighs the marginal differences in charging efficiency for most users.
Maximizing MagSafe Charging Efficiency
To optimize your MagSafe charging experience and battery performance, several best practices have emerged from both Apple’s recommendations and real-world user testing. Proper alignment is crucial—the magnets should snap firmly into place with the charging puck centered on the iPhone’s back. Misalignment can reduce charging efficiency by up to 50% and generate unnecessary heat.
Case compatibility significantly impacts charging performance. While MagSafe works through most cases up to 3mm thick, using official MagSafe-compatible cases ensures optimal magnetic alignment and charging efficiency. Metal or credit card holders attached to non-MagSafe cases can interfere with charging completely.
Environmental temperature plays a critical role in charging speed and battery health. MagSafe charging in temperatures above 95°F (35°C) or below 32°F (0°C) can trigger protective throttling or prevent charging entirely. Removing thick cases during charging in warm environments can help maintain optimal thermal conditions.
Power adapter selection matters for achieving maximum charging speeds. The MagSafe charger requires a 20W or higher USB-C power adapter to deliver the full 15W wireless charging capability to iPhone 12 and later models. Using a lower-wattage adapter will result in slower charging speeds, similar to standard 7.5W wireless charging.
Comparing Battery Pack Options in 2026
The MagSafe accessory ecosystem has expanded significantly since its introduction, offering consumers numerous choices for portable charging solutions. When evaluating MagSafe battery packs, capacity represents just one specification among several important factors including charging speed, build quality, and additional features.
Premium third-party options now include bi-directional charging, allowing the battery pack to charge wirelessly while also charging your iPhone. Some models incorporate kickstands for hands-free video viewing, while others add physical buttons for battery level indication or power control. Multi-device charging capabilities have also emerged, with certain battery packs featuring additional USB-C ports for charging AirPods or Apple Watch simultaneously.
Price-to-capacity ratios vary considerably across the market. While Apple’s official MagSafe Battery Pack commands a premium price for its 1,460 mAh capacity, the seamless iOS integration, guaranteed compatibility, and elegant design justify the cost for many users. Third-party alternatives offering 5,000-10,000 mAh capacities at similar or lower prices appeal to users prioritizing maximum charging capacity over brand consistency.
Certification and safety standards have become increasingly important as the market has matured. Look for products with proper Qi certification and MagSafe compatibility verification to ensure safe operation and optimal performance. Uncertified products may offer attractive specifications and pricing but could potentially damage your device or pose safety risks.
